Description

In the late 1960s, Patek Philippe released the Ellipse reference 3350/1, a lady's 18k white gold and diamond set on bezel bracelet watch signed by Patek Philippe with a manual movement 997.192, case number 2.678.155, and blue with baton numerals on the dial.

Condition Report
Revive
Fair
Star iconGood
Very Good
Like New

The watch is in overall good condition with light wear throughout commensurate with age. Case is in overall good condition with minor surface wear. Bracelet has minor signs of stretch and surface wear throughout commensurate with age. Dial is in overall good condition. The movement is running at the time of cataloging, however, it was not tested for the accuracy of time or duration of the power reserve and may need service at the buyer's discretion. Please note that Sotheby's does not guarantee the future working of the movement.
